Ինչ է տասնմեկերորդը:

Ինչպես հաշվել տասնվեցերորդ թվային համակարգում

Հոկտեմբերյան թվային համակարգը, որը նաեւ կոչվում է բազային -16 կամ երբեմն պարզապես hex , մի շարք համակարգ է, որը օգտագործում է 16 յուրահատուկ նշաններ, որոնք ներկայացնում են որոշակի արժեք: Այդ խորհրդանիշները 0-9 եւ AF են:

Թվային համակարգը, որը մենք օգտագործում ենք ամենօրյա կյանքում, կոչվում է տասնորդական կամ բազային-10 համակարգ եւ օգտագործում է 0-ից 9-ը 10 նշանները, որոնք ներկայացնում են արժեք:

Որտեղ եւ ինչու է օգտագործվում hexadecimal:

Համակարգչի ներսում օգտագործված սխալի առավելագույն կոդերը եւ այլ արժեքները ներկայացված են տասնվեցամյա ձեւաչափով: Օրինակ, «Սատանայի կոդեր» կոչվող սխալի կոդերը, որոնք ցուցադրվում են մահվան կապույտ էկրանին , միշտ էլ տասնհինգերկրյա ձեւաչափով են:

Ծրագրողներն օգտագործում են տասնվեցերորդ թվեր, քանի որ դրանց արժեքները ավելի կարճ են, քան այն դեպքում, երբ դրանք կցուցադրվեն տասնորդական, եւ շատ ավելի կարճ է, քան երկուականում, որն օգտագործում է ընդամենը 0-ը եւ 1:

Օրինակ, F4240 տասնվեցական արժեքը համարժեք է 1,000,000 տասնորդական եւ 1111 0100 0010 0100 0000- ի միջեւ:

Մեկ այլ վայրում hexadecimal օգտագործվում է որպես HTML գույնի կոդը , արտահայտելու կոնկրետ գույն: Օրինակ, վեբ դիզայները կօգտագործի hex արժեքը FF0000 `գունավոր գույնը սահմանելու համար: Սա կոտրված է FF, 00,00, որը սահմանում է կարմիր, կանաչ եւ կապույտ գույների քանակը ( RRGGBB ); Այս օրինակում 255 կարմիր, 0 կանաչ եւ 0 կապույտ:

Այն փաստը, որ մինչեւ տասնվեցամյա արժեքները մինչեւ 255-ը կարող են արտահայտվել երկու թվանշաններով, եւ HTML գունային կոդերը օգտագործում են երկու թվանշանի երեք հավաքածու, նշանակում է, որ գոյություն ունեն 16 միլիոն (255 x 255 x 255) հնարավոր գույներ, որոնք կարող են արտահայտվել տասնվեցերորդ ձեւաչափով, խնայելով բազմաթիվ տարածքներ, այն արտահայտելով նրանց այլ ձեւաչափով `տասնորդական:

Այո, երկուականը շատ ավելի պարզ է որոշակի ձեւով, բայց դա էլ ավելի հեշտ է մեզ համար, քան երկուական արժեքները կարդալը տասնվեցերորդ արժեքները:

Ինչպես հաշվել տասնմեկերորդ

Հեշտությամբ տասնհինգերորդ ձեւաչափով հաշվարկը հեշտ է այնքան ժամանակ, քանի դեռ հիշում եք, որ կան 16 նիշ, որոնք կազմում են թվերի յուրաքանչյուր հավաքածու:

Տասներեք ձեւաչափով, մենք բոլորս գիտենք, որ մենք հաշվում ենք այսպես.

0,1,2,3,4,5,6,7,8,9,10,11,12,13, ... ավելացնելով 1-ը, նախքան 10 թվերի շարքը նորից սկսելը (այսինքն `թիվ 10):

Հենակետային ձեւաչափով, սակայն, մենք այսպես ենք հաշվում, ներառյալ բոլոր 16 համարները.

0,1,2,3,4,5,6,7,8,9, A, B, C, D, E, F, 10,11,12,13 ... կրկին ավելացնելով 1 16 համարը նորից սահմանեց:

Ահա որոշ խիզախ տասնամյակային «անցումների» մի քանի օրինակներ, որոնք կարող եք գտնել օգտակար:

... 17, 18, 19, 1 Ա, 1B ...

... 1E, 1F, 20, 21, 22 ...

... FD, FE, FF, 100, 101, 102 ...

Ինչպես ձեռքով փոխել Hex արժեքները

Հեթքային արժեքների ավելացումը շատ պարզ է եւ իրականում կատարվում է շատ նման եղանակով տասնորդական համակարգում թվերի հաշվարկի համար:

14 + 12-ի պարբերական մաթեմատիկական խնդիրը, սովորաբար, կարելի է անել առանց որեւէ բան գրելու: Մեզանից շատերը կարող են դա անել մեր գլխում, դա 26 է: Ահա մի տեսակ օգտակար միջոց է նայելու այն.

14-ը բաժանված է 10 եւ 4 (10 + 4 = 14), իսկ 12-ը պարզեցված է 10 եւ 2 (10 + 2 = 12): 10, 4, 10, եւ 2-ը միասին են, հավասար է 26-ը:

Երբ երեք թվանշանները ներկայացվում են, ինչպես 123-ը, մենք գիտենք, որ մենք պետք է նայենք բոլոր երեք վայրերը `հասկանալու, թե ինչն է իրականում նշանակում:

3-ը կանգնած է ինքնին, քանի որ դա վերջին համարն է: Հեռացրեք առաջին երկու, իսկ 3-ը դեռ 3-ն է: 2-ը բազմապատկվում է 10-ով, քանի որ դա երկրորդ նիշն է, ինչպես առաջին օրինակով: Կրկին վերցրեք 1-ը 123-ից, եւ մնացեք 23-ով, որը 20 + 3 է: Երրորդ թվից աջից (1) տրվում է 10 անգամ, երկու անգամ (100 անգամ): Սա նշանակում է, որ 123 հերթը վերածվում է 100 + 20 + 3 կամ 123:

Ահա երկու այլ եղանակներ նայելու համար:

... ( N X 10 2 ) + ( N X 10 1 ) + ( N X 10 0 )

կամ...

... ( N X 10 X 10) + ( N X 10) + N

Յուրաքանչյուր նիշը տեղադրեք վերեւում գտնվող բանաձեւի մեջ, 123-ի մեջ, 100 ( 1 X 10 X 10) + 20 ( 2 X 10) + 3 կամ 100 + 20 + 3, 123:

Նույնը ճիշտ է, եթե այդ թիվը հազարավոր է, ինչպես 1234: 1-ն իրականում 1 X 10 X 10 X 10 է, ինչը կազմում է այն հազարների տեղը, 2-ը, հարյուրերորդ եւ այլն:

Ուղղահայացը կատարվում է նույն ձեւով, բայց օգտագործում է 16-ի փոխարեն 16-ը, քանի որ base-16 համակարգը base-10- ի փոխարեն,

... ( N X 16 3 ) + ( N X 16 2 ) + ( N X 16 1 ) + ( N X 16 0 )

Օրինակ, ասենք մենք ունենք 2F7 + C2C խնդիրը, եւ մենք ուզում ենք իմանալ պատասխանի տասնորդական արժեքը: Դուք պետք է նախ տասնամյակային տասնորդական թվերը տասնորդականին փոխարկեք, ապա պարզապես ավելացրեք թվերը միասին, ինչպես դուք կստանաք վերը նշված երկու օրինակով:

Ինչպես արդեն բացատրել ենք, զրոյի իննը իննսունականում եւ տասնմեկում ճշգրիտ են, իսկ 10-ից մինչեւ 15-ը ներկայացվում են որպես A- ից F- ն:

2F7- ի hex- ի առավելագույն իրավունքի առաջին համարը կանգնած է ինքնին, ինչպես տասնորդական համակարգում, որը դուրս է գալիս 7-ից: Հաջորդ համարը ձախ կողմում պետք է բազմապատկվի 16-ով, ինչպես 123-ի երկրորդ թիվը (2) վերը նշված թիվը պետք է բազմապատկվի 10 (2 X 10) թվով 20 համարը: Ի վերջո, իրավունքի երրորդ թիվը պետք է բազմապատկվի 16 անգամ, որը կրկնակի է (256), ինչպես տասնորդական համարը պետք է բազմապատկվի 10, երկու անգամ (կամ 100), երբ այն ունի երեք նիշ:

Հետեւաբար, մեր պրոբլեմում 2F7- ը կոտրելու համար 512 ( 2 X 16 X 16) + 240 ( F [15] X 16) + 7 է , որը գալիս է 759: Ինչպես տեսնում եք, F- ը 15 է, hex- ի հաջորդականությունը (տես, թե ինչպես կարելի է հաշվել վերը տասնվեցամյակին ), դա հնարավոր 16-ից դուրս է վերջին համարը:

C2C- ը դառնում է տասներորդ: 3,072 ( C [12] X 16 X 16) + 32 ( 2 X 16) + C [12] = 3,116

Կրկին, C- ը հավասար է 12-ի, քանի որ դա 12-րդ արժեքն է, երբ հաշվում եք զրոյից:

Սա նշանակում է, 2F7 + C2C իսկապես 759 + 3,116 է, ինչը հավասար է 3,875-ի:

Թեեւ հաճելի է իմանալ, թե ինչպես անել դա ձեռքով, իհարկե, շատ ավելի հեշտ է աշխատել տասնվեցերորդ արժեքներով հաշվիչի կամ փոխարկիչի հետ:

Hex Փոխարկիչներ & amp; Հաշվիչներ

Hexadecimal փոխարկիչը օգտակար է, եթե ցանկանում եք թարգմանել hex- ին տասնորդական կամ տասնորդական տասը, սակայն չի ցանկանում ձեռքով կատարել: Օրինակ, մուտքագրելով hex- ի արժեքը 7FF փոխարկիչի մեջ անմիջապես կհայտարարի, որ համարժեք տասնորդական արժեքը 2,047 է:

Կան բազմաթիվ օնլայն hex փոխակերպիչներ, որոնք իսկապես պարզ է օգտագործել, BinaryHex Կոդավորվորիչ, SubnetOnline.com եւ RapidTables լինելով ընդամենը մի քանիսը: Այս կայքերը թույլ են տալիս փոխարկել ոչ միայն hex- ը տասնորդականին (եւ հակառակը), այլեւ փոխել hex- ը երկուական, octal, ASCII- ից եւ այլն:

Ուղղահայաց հաշվիչները կարող են նույնքան հարմար, որքան տասնորդական համակարգերի հաշվիչը, սակայն օգտագործելու տասնվեցերորդ արժեքները: 7FF գումարած 7FF, օրինակ, FFE- ն է:

Մաթեմատիկա պահեստի hex հաշվիչը աջակցում է թվային համակարգերի համատեղումը: Օրինակներից մեկը պետք է լինի մի հատ եւ երկուական արժեք ավելացնել միասին, ապա արդյունքը դիտեք տասնորդական ձեւաչափով: Այն նաեւ աջակցում է օկտալ:

EasyCalculation.com- ն ավելի հեշտ է օգտագործել հաշվիչը: Այն կստացվի, բաժանեք, ավելացեք եւ բազմապատկեք ցանկացած երկու hex արժեք, որը դուք տալիս եք, եւ միանգամից ցույց տվեք բոլոր պատասխանները նույն էջում: Այն նաեւ ցույց է տալիս տասնամյակների համարժեք պատասխանների կողքին տասնորդական համարժեքները:

Լրացուցիչ տեղեկություններ տասնմեկերորդ

Hexadecimal բառը hexa (նշանակում է 6) եւ տասնորդական (10) համադրություն: Երկուական հիմքը `2, օկտալը բազային -8 է, իսկ տասնորդականը, իհարկե, բազային -10:

Ուղղահայաց արժեքները երբեմն գրված են «0x» (0x2F7) նախածանցով կամ ստորագրությամբ (2F7 16 ), բայց դա չի փոխում արժեքը: Այս երկու օրինակներում դուք կարող եք պահպանել կամ թողնել նախածանցը կամ ստորագրությունը, իսկ տասնորդական արժեքը մնալու է 759: